On Sat, May 19, 2007 at 05:54:37PM +0300, Itay enlightened us:
Any recommendation how to proceed?
(The most pressing question: is it the hardware? Should I take
the box back to the seller?)


All of the above could certainly be caused by faulty hardware. I would run
memtest on the machine for a while and see what it comes up with. I believe
you can run it from the installer disk by typing "memtest" at the prompt.

Matt

I memtest'ed, as you suggest, before this attempt to install. (This is the 2nd attempt; the 1st one was cumbered with errors related to mediacheck.)
The test (default settings, ~4hrs, 5 passes) was w/o errors.
